Solution:
High spin $d^{5}$ system : $t^{3} _{2g}e_{g}^{2}$
$t_{2g}^{3} e_{g}^{2} $
No. of unpaired electrons $(n) = 5$
Magnetic moment, $\mu=\sqrt{n\left(n+2\right)}$ B.M.
$\mu_{\text{high spin}}=\sqrt{5\left(5+2\right)}$
$=5.92$ B.M.
Low spin $d^{5}$ system : $t_{2g}^{5}$
$t^{5}_{2g}$ :
; $n=1$
$\mu_{\text{low spin}} =\sqrt{1\left(1+2\right)}$
$=1.73\,B.M.$
